Materials Taking Centre Stage
The materials used for packaging in the tech industry are evolving rapidly. Instead of relying heavily on plastics and synthetic foams, companies are seeking alternatives that reduce environmental impact. Many tech firms have embraced biodegradable materials that break down naturally over time, reducing landfill contributions.
Paper-based packaging made from recycled fibres is gaining ground. These materials are both sturdy and easier to recycle, offering a cleaner life cycle. Plant-based plastics derived from cornstarch or sugarcane are also becoming popular. Such materials lessen dependency on fossil fuels and cut down on greenhouse gas emissions during production.
The industry is pushing innovation further by adopting packaging components made from mushroom roots or seaweed. These substances provide cushioning similar to foam but degrade quickly once discarded.
Their production requires fewer chemicals and less energy, aligning well with green manufacturing principles. Companies see this as a way to maintain product safety during transit without burdening the environment afterward.
Design Innovation for Sustainability
Beyond materials, how packaging is designed plays a critical role in sustainability efforts. Tech brands now focus on reducing excess packaging and making designs that use less volume and weight.
This approach lowers transportation fuel consumption since lighter shipments mean fewer emissions. Compact designs are also easier to recycle because they involve fewer mixed materials.
Several companies have started to rethink traditional bulky boxes, opting for slim, modular packaging that fits together efficiently. By standardising package sizes, shipping processes become more efficient, allowing more products per container.
This optimisation reduces costs and environmental footprints. Additionally, packaging that can be reused or repurposed by consumers is becoming more common. For instance, boxes designed to transform into storage containers or phone stands encourage reuse and cut waste.
The incorporation of minimalistic printing techniques and water-based inks further reduces environmental harm. Less ink usage means fewer toxins in the recycling stream, and water-based inks break down more easily than traditional petroleum-based alternatives.
Consumer Expectations and Brand Responsibility
Consumer demand exerts powerful pressure on tech companies to adopt greener packaging. Buyers today expect brands to demonstrate authentic environmental commitments rather than mere marketing claims.
This expectation leads firms to be transparent about their packaging materials and sourcing practices. Public reports, certifications, and labels that verify sustainability standards have become crucial tools in building trust.
Brands that lead in sustainable packaging tend to strengthen their reputations and gain customer loyalty. Many consumers are willing to pay premium prices for products that align with their values on environmental stewardship.
Social media and online reviews amplify these preferences, making green packaging a visible badge of corporate ethics. Companies realise that failure to improve in this area risks alienating a growing segment of the market.
Regulatory and Industry Pressures
Governments and regulatory bodies have introduced stricter rules around packaging waste and recycling. These regulations often require companies to meet specific environmental criteria or face penalties. For example, limits on plastic use and mandates to incorporate recycled content have become more widespread. Such policies encourage innovation and make sustainable packaging a business necessity.
Industry collaborations have also sprung up to share knowledge and establish common standards. Tech firms frequently join forces with packaging experts, environmental groups, and suppliers to develop solutions that are both feasible and eco-friendly. These alliances help spread best practices and accelerate the adoption of sustainable packaging across the sector.
Circular Economy and Packaging Reuse
The circular economy concept is gaining momentum as a model for packaging sustainability. This approach emphasises keeping materials in continuous use and avoiding waste.

Tech companies are designing packaging with the intention that it will be returned, refurbished, or recycled to create new products. Some brands have introduced take-back programmes where customers send back old packaging for reuse.
By closing the loop, the sector reduces raw material demand and cuts down on pollution. Using recycled materials in packaging production not only conserves resources but also reduces energy consumption. This system requires strong supply chains and consumer participation but offers a promising path toward long-term environmental benefits.
Future Directions in Tech Packaging
Looking ahead, technology itself may help transform packaging practices further. Advances in smart packaging, which uses sensors and QR codes, allow companies to monitor package conditions and improve logistics efficiency.
These tools can reduce damage, returns, and waste. Biodegradable coatings and edible packaging could become practical for certain products, adding new dimensions to sustainability efforts.
Additionally, 3D printing of packaging components offers customisation and reduction of material waste. Such innovations might soon allow on-demand creation of packaging tailored exactly to a product’s size and shape, minimising excess use.
The use of artificial intelligence in supply chain management will help optimise routes and packing methods, further decreasing the carbon footprint.
